Jack Cadre: A Life Remembered

Jack Philip Cadre was born on December 4, 2004, to his parents, Brian and Amy Cadre. Growing up in Buffalo Grove, Illinois, he became a cherished member of the community, known for his warm personality and strong character. Jack attended Buffalo Grove High School, where he was not only a bright student but also an active participant in school life. He eventually made his way to the University of Alabama, where he was a sophomore at the time of his passing.

At Alabama, Jack was part of the Theta Sigma Chapter of Delta Chi, a fraternity that has since mourned his loss publicly. Friends and fraternity brothers have described him as a loyal, dependable, and caring individual — the kind of person who made others feel seen and heard. His nickname “Bug” reflected a more lighthearted side of his personality, one that brought joy to those around him.

Jack was also a dedicated athlete, involved in crew during his time at Buffalo Grove High School. He served as a Blue Crew leader, a role that placed him in a position of responsibility and leadership. Coaches, teammates, and classmates have all shared memories of his commitment, kindness, and quiet strength. What Happened in the Crash That Took Jack Cadre’s Life?

The crash that took Jack’s life occurred late Tuesday night in Wheeling, Illinois. According to Wheeling Police, the accident was the result of excessive speed and dangerous driving conditions. Four Buffalo Grove High School students were killed, and three others were hospitalized. While details are still emerging, it’s clear that the tragedy has left a lasting mark on the families and communities involved.
